ข้ามไปที่เนื้อหาหลัก
การสนับสนุน
ลงชื่อเข้าใช้
ลงชื่อเข้าใช้ด้วย Microsoft
ลงชื่อเข้าใช้หรือสร้างบัญชี
สวัสดี
เลือกบัญชีอื่น
คุณมีหลายบัญชี
เลือกบัญชีที่คุณต้องการลงชื่อเข้าใช้

ปัญหา

ฉันจะคัดลอกแผนภูมิของบัญชีจากบริษัท 'A' ไปยัง 'B' บริษัทได้อย่างไร ฉันใช้ Microsoft SQL Serverอยู่

การแก้ปัญหา


นี้เป็นไปได้โดยใช้ Data Transformation Services (DTS) ตรวจสอบให้แน่ใจว่าได้สํารองฐานข้อมูลของคุณไว้ก่อนที่คุณจะเริ่ม


SQL Server 2000 เมื่อต้องการคัดลอกแผนภูมิของบัญชีผู้ใช้ของคุณโดยใช้

SQL Server 2000:


1 ไปที่ Enterprise Manager

2. จากฐานข้อมูล ให้ขยายบริษัทที่คุณต้องการคัดลอกแผนผังบัญชีไปยัง (บริษัท B) แล้วเลือก ตาราง


3. จาก ตาราง ให้ค้นหาตาราง GL00100


4. คลิกขวาที่ตาราง GL00100 เลือก งานทั้งหมด แล้วเลือก นําเข้าข้อมูล


5. จากนั้นคลิกที่ ถัดไป


6. จาก เลือกแหล่งข้อมูล ให้ตรวจสอบว่าเซิร์ฟเวอร์และฐานข้อมูลของคุณถูกเลือก (บริษัท A) ที่คุณจะคัดลอกข้อมูลจาก เลือก ที่จะใช้ SQL Serverการรับรองความถูกต้อง แล้วใส่ผู้ใช้และรหัสผ่าน SA คลิก ถัดไป


7. ในหน้าต่าง เลือกปลายทาง ให้เลือกเซิร์ฟเวอร์ที่เหมาะสมและฐานข้อมูลที่คุณต้องการนําเข้าตารางไปยัง (บริษัท B)


8. เลือก 'คัดลอกตารางจากฐานข้อมูลต้นฉบับ' แล้วเลือก ถัดไป


9. มาร์กตารางต่อไปนี้กับแผนภูมิของบัญชี (ซึ่งรวมถึงตาราง MDA):

GL00100

GL00102

GL00103

GL00104

GL00105

GL40200

DTA00100

DTA00200

DTA00300

DTA00301

SY00300


10 ในแต่ละตารางที่เลือก ให้ไปที่ปุ่มวงรี (...) แล้วใส่เครื่องหมาย 'ลบแถวในตารางปลายทาง' แล้วยกเลิกการมาร์ก 'เปิดใช้งานการแทรกข้อมูลเฉพาะตัว'


11. เลือก ถัดไป และ 'เรียกใช้ทันที'


หมายเหตุ -ค่าเริ่มต้นของ DTS อาจทําให้เกิดระเบียนที่ซได้ ดังนั้นการทําเครื่องหมาย 'ลบ' แทน 'ผนวก'

จึงเป็นเรื่องสําคัญ SQL Server 2005 เมื่อต้องการคัดลอกแผนภูมิของบัญชีผู้ใช้โดยใช้

SQL Server 2005 ให้ปฏิบัติตามขั้นตอนต่อไปนี้

1 เปิด SQL Server Management Studio

2. ขยายฐานข้อมูลเพื่อค้นหาบริษัท (บริษัท B) ที่คุณต้องการคัดลอกแผนภูมิของบัญชี

3. คลิกขวาที่ บริษัท B คลิก งาน แล้วคลิก นําเข้าข้อมูล

4. คลิก ถัดไป

5. ในหน้าต่าง "เลือกแหล่งข้อมูล" ให้ใส่ข้อมูลต่อไปนี้เกี่ยวกับฐานข้อมูลที่คุณต้องการคัดลอกข้อมูล

a.Enter the server name.
b.click Use SQL Server Authentication.
c.Enter the sa user name and password.
d.เลือกฐานข้อมูลที่คุณต้องการคัดลอกข้อมูล
f.คลิก ถัดไป

6. ในหน้าต่าง "เลือกปลายทาง" ให้ใส่ข้อมูลต่อไปนี้เกี่ยวกับฐานข้อมูลที่คุณต้องการคัดลอกข้อมูล

a.Enter the server name.
b.click Use SQL Server Authentication.
c.Enter the sa user name and password.
d.เลือกฐานข้อมูลที่คุณต้องการคัดลอกข้อมูล
f.คลิก ถัดไป

7. ในกล่องโต้ตอบ "ระบุสําเนาตารางหรือคิวรี" ให้คลิก "คัดลอกข้อมูลจากตารางหรือมุมมองอย่างน้อยหนึ่งรายการ" แล้วคลิก ถัดไป

8. ในหน้าต่าง "เลือกตารางต้นฉบับและมุมมอง" ให้เลือกตารางต่อไปนี้ทั้งหมด:
GL00100
GL00102
GL00103
GL00104
GL00105
GL40200
DTA00100
DTA00200
DTA00300
DTA00301
SY00300

9 ในแต่ละตารางที่คุณเลือก ให้คลิกปุ่ม แก้ไขการแมป คลิกเพื่อเลือกกล่องกาเครื่องหมาย "ลบแถวในตารางปลายทาง" แล้วคลิกเพื่อล้างกล่องกาเครื่องหมาย "เปิดใช้งานการแทรกข้อมูลเฉพาะตัว"

10. คลิก ถัดไป แล้วคลิก "ปฏิบัติการทันที"

11. คลิก เสร็จสิ้น แล้วคลิก เสร็จสิ้น



บทความนี้คือ TechKnowledge Document ID:7255

TechKnowledge Content

ต้องการความช่วยเหลือเพิ่มเติมหรือไม่

ต้องการตัวเลือกเพิ่มเติมหรือไม่

สํารวจสิทธิประโยชน์ของการสมัครใช้งาน เรียกดูหลักสูตรการฝึกอบรม เรียนรู้วิธีการรักษาความปลอดภัยอุปกรณ์ของคุณ และอื่นๆ

ชุมชนช่วยให้คุณถามและตอบคําถาม ให้คําติชม และรับฟังจากผู้เชี่ยวชาญที่มีความรู้มากมาย

ข้อมูลนี้เป็นประโยชน์หรือไม่

คุณพึงพอใจกับคุณภาพภาษาเพียงใด
สิ่งที่ส่งผลต่อประสบการณ์ใช้งานของคุณ
เมื่อกดส่ง คำติชมของคุณจะถูกใช้เพื่อปรับปรุงผลิตภัณฑ์และบริการของ Microsoft ผู้ดูแลระบบ IT ของคุณจะสามารถรวบรวมข้อมูลนี้ได้ นโยบายความเป็นส่วนตัว

ขอบคุณสำหรับคำติชมของคุณ!

×